### Responsible Betting Strategies
A crucial approach to responsible betting involves setting a budget before placing any bets. This means deciding on a sum of money you are willing to lose without it affecting your daily life or financial obligations. It’s important to stick to this budget, regardless of whether you are winning or losing. By having a clear limit, you can maintain control over your gambling activities and avoid the risk of overspending.
An important strategy is to take breaks and avoid chasing losses. It can be tempting to try to win back money after a losing bet, but this often leads to even greater losses and can create a cycle of frustration. Taking regular breaks allows you to reassess your betting habits and ensures that gambling does not become an emotional crutch.
